Coeliac Disease
An autoimmune disease — and do not go gluten-free before you are tested
What it is
Coeliac disease is an autoimmune condition in which gluten triggers the immune system to attack the lining of the small intestine, flattening the villi that absorb nutrients. It is NOT an allergy and it is NOT an intolerance — those are different mechanisms with different consequences, and the distinction is not pedantry. It affects around 1 in 100 people, and the MAJORITY REMAIN UNDIAGNOSED, in large part because most people with coeliac disease do not present with the diarrhoea and weight loss the textbooks describe. They present with iron deficiency that will not resolve, with unexplained fatigue, with early osteoporosis, with abnormal liver tests, with mouth ulcers, with infertility — or with nothing at all.
Why it matters
Because the single most common thing people do when they suspect gluten is a problem is the one thing that makes it impossible to diagnose. THE TESTS FOR COELIAC DISEASE ONLY WORK IF YOU ARE STILL EATING GLUTEN. Go gluten-free first, feel better, and the antibody test and the biopsy both turn negative — and you are left with a lifelong question that can now only be answered by eating gluten again for weeks, deliberately, until you are ill enough to be tested. People do this in good faith, on the advice of the internet, and it costs them a diagnosis. And a diagnosis matters: untreated coeliac disease causes osteoporosis, persistent iron deficiency, subfertility, and a small increase in small-bowel lymphoma. 'Gluten-free because it agrees with me' and 'gluten-free because I have an autoimmune disease' are not the same thing, and only one of them requires being strict about cross-contamination for life.

What works for Coeliac Disease
BioSignal’s clinical summary, most important first.
- GET TESTED BEFORE YOU CUT GLUTEN OUT — not after. Going gluten-free first is the commonest and most costly mistake in this area, and it is made by people acting reasonably on bad advice
- If you are already gluten-free and want a diagnosis, a formal gluten challenge is needed — several weeks of eating gluten. Discuss it with a clinician rather than attempting it alone
- A STRICT, LIFELONG GLUTEN-FREE DIET is the treatment, and 'strict' is doing real work: for coeliac disease, cross-contamination matters, and a little gluten is not fine. This is not the same as the gluten-free choices made by people without the disease
- Referral to a dietitian — this is a genuinely difficult diet to do properly, and doing it badly leaves people both symptomatic and nutritionally worse off
- Correct the deficiencies — iron, vitamin D, calcium, B12 and folate are commonly depleted at diagnosis and need actively treating, not just time
- Bone density assessment — osteoporosis is frequently present at diagnosis and is preventable thereafter
- Test first-degree relatives — around 1 in 10 will have it, and many will have no symptoms at all
- Annual review, with antibody levels used to monitor adherence

Who is at risk
- A first-degree relative with coeliac disease — around a 1 in 10 risk, and a reason to be tested even without symptoms
- Type 1 diabetes
- Autoimmune thyroid disease
- Other autoimmune conditions
- Down syndrome and Turner syndrome
- Selective IgA deficiency — which also causes FALSE NEGATIVE coeliac antibody tests, so it must be checked at the same time
How it's diagnosed
Diagnosis rests on serology and, usually, biopsy — and both require that you are EATING GLUTEN at the time, which is the point on which most self-directed investigation founders. The first-line test is tissue transglutaminase IgA (tTG-IgA), and it must be accompanied by a TOTAL IgA level, because selective IgA deficiency is common in coeliac disease and produces a falsely reassuring result. A positive test is followed by duodenal biopsy in adults. In children with very high antibody levels, biopsy can sometimes be avoided. If you have already gone gluten-free, a formal gluten challenge — typically several weeks of eating gluten daily — is required before testing, and it is exactly as unpleasant as it sounds.

Frequently asked questions
Should I try going gluten-free to see if it helps?
NO — not before you are tested, and this is the single most important thing on this page. The tests for coeliac disease work by detecting your immune system's reaction TO GLUTEN. Remove the gluten and the reaction fades, the antibody test turns negative, and the biopsy heals — so you can feel much better and be untestable at the same time. If you then want a diagnosis, you have to eat gluten again for several weeks, deliberately, until you are ill enough to test. People make this mistake constantly, in good faith, and it costs them the answer. Get tested first. It takes a blood test.
What is the difference between coeliac disease, wheat allergy, and gluten intolerance?
Three different things, and conflating them is why this area is such a mess. COELIAC DISEASE is autoimmune: gluten triggers your immune system to damage your small intestine. The damage is real, it is measurable, and it happens whether or not you feel symptoms. WHEAT ALLERGY is an IgE allergic reaction — immediate, and potentially anaphylactic. NON-COELIAC GLUTEN SENSITIVITY is the third, and BioSignal will be honest about it: people genuinely do report symptoms with gluten in the absence of coeliac disease or allergy, the symptoms are real, and the mechanism is not understood — some of it may be FODMAPs in wheat rather than gluten itself. It causes no intestinal damage and no autoantibodies. It is real, and it is not coeliac disease, and the practical difference is enormous: coeliac disease requires lifelong strictness about crumbs; sensitivity does not.
I don't have diarrhoea. Can I still have coeliac disease?
Very much so, and this is why most cases are missed. The classic picture — diarrhoea, weight loss, malabsorption — is now the minority presentation. Far more people present with iron deficiency that keeps coming back, unexplained fatigue, osteoporosis at an unexpected age, abnormal liver enzymes, recurrent mouth ulcers, an itchy blistering rash (dermatitis herpetiformis), tingling in the hands and feet, or subfertility. Some have no symptoms at all and are found through family screening. If you have iron deficiency with no obvious cause, coeliac disease is one of the specific things worth testing for.
Is gluten-free healthier for everyone?
No, and there is no good evidence that it is. For the roughly 1% of people with coeliac disease it is essential and non-negotiable. For everyone else, cutting out gluten offers no established health benefit — and gluten-free PROCESSED foods are frequently lower in fibre and higher in sugar and fat than the products they replace. Wholegrain wheat, rye and barley are, for people who can eat them, associated with good health outcomes. Removing an entire food group because it has been marketed as harmful is not a neutral act.
What happens if I cheat occasionally?
For coeliac disease, more than people are told. Each exposure triggers the immune response and damages the intestinal lining, and this happens whether or not you feel it — some people with coeliac disease get no symptoms from gluten at all, which makes it easy to believe that the occasional lapse is harmless. It is not: ongoing damage means ongoing malabsorption, and the long-term consequences are osteoporosis, persistent iron deficiency, and a small increase in small-bowel lymphoma. This is the crucial practical difference between coeliac disease and gluten sensitivity, and it is worth being clear-eyed about.
Evidence summary
Coeliac disease is an immune-mediated enteropathy triggered by gluten in genetically susceptible individuals (HLA-DQ2/DQ8), with a population prevalence around 1% and a majority of cases undiagnosed. Serological testing with tissue transglutaminase IgA, interpreted alongside total IgA, is the first-line investigation and is confirmed by duodenal biopsy in adults; both are dependent on continued gluten ingestion, and initiating a gluten-free diet before testing renders diagnosis unobtainable without a formal gluten challenge. The classical malabsorptive presentation is now a minority; iron deficiency anaemia, fatigue, osteoporosis, transaminitis and subfertility are common presentations, and unexplained iron deficiency is an established indication for coeliac serology. Treatment is a strict lifelong gluten-free diet, which reverses villous atrophy and reduces the risks of osteoporosis, persistent malabsorption and small-bowel lymphoma. First-degree relatives carry roughly a 1 in 10 risk. Non-coeliac gluten sensitivity is a distinct entity in which symptoms are reported without autoantibodies or enteropathy; its mechanism is unresolved and may in part reflect FODMAPs rather than gluten. There is no evidence that a gluten-free diet benefits people without coeliac disease or wheat allergy.
